Super Eagles midfielder Ogenyi Onazi has scored his first goal for East Riffa in their 4-2 win at Bahrain SC.

The former Lazio player converted a spot kick in the 83rd minute to make it 3-2 for his side.

The Jos-born midfielder has played in Italy for Lazio and Casertana, Denizlispor, Trabzonspor (both in Turkey), SønderjyskE (Denmark), FK Zalgiris (Lithuania) and Al-Adalah FC (Saudi Arabia).

East Riffa are hovering around the relegation zone with nine points from as many matches.

The AFCON 2013 winner has 52 caps with a goal for the Super Eagles.
